The Royal Opera House (Operaen) - Ekvipagemestervej 10, 1438 København K

Transport

Walking
Walk from Christianshavns Torv/ Torvegade via Prinsessegade to Holmen. From Christianshavns Torv you can also walk through Ovengaden oven Vandet along the canal and turn right at the end via the bridge to Arsenaløen. From Christianshavns Torv the distance to The Royal Opera House is about 2 kilometers.

Harbour busses
The Harbour busses travel from Ndr. Toldbod in the north to Teglholmen in the south and docks at both The Royal Opera House (Holmen) and The Royal Play House (Nyhavn).
Read more on dinoffentligetransport.dk

Bus
Line 2A runs from i.a. Central Station and Christianshavns St. Get off at the Galionsvej, Operaen stop and walk the last stretch.
Find more information on https://dinoffentligetransport.dk/ or plan your journey on rejseplanen.dk

Metro
The closest Metro station is Christianshavns Torv. From there you can take bus 2A or walk to Holmen.

Parking
The Opera Park offers parking in the parking garage under the Opera Park for a fee. Parking can be done by using parking apps such as EasyPark or by using the ticket machines in the car park.
If you have a ticket for a performance at Store Scene (Main Stage), you can pre-book and pay for parking until the day before the performance.
Booking opens 7 days before the performance date. (NB! Parking spots are limited).
The opera park's parking is managed by SikkerParkering, all questions in this connection can be directed to SikkerParkering's customer center on tel: +45 7743 1919.
Tip! If you have forgotten to pay for parking, you can do so within 48 hours on this page: https://betalparkering.operaparken.net

Please note that special traffic rules apply in the area outside the Opera Park car park.
